What are live-in tutors?

Live-in tutors are professional educators who reside in the same home as their students, typically providing personalized academic support and mentorship. They often assist with homework, exam preparation, and the development of study skills, adapting their teaching methods to suit the individual needs of each student. Live-in tutors may work with children, teenagers, or adults, and their responsibilities can extend to organizing learning schedules and sometimes offering guidance in extracurricular subjects. This arrangement is especially popular among families seeking intensive, one-on-one instruction or those with busy or unconventional schedules.

What are the unique challenges and rewards of working as a Live In Tutor compared to traditional tutoring roles?

As a Live In Tutor, you become an integral part of the household, providing personalized academic support and often adapting to the family's schedule and routines. The role can be challenging due to the need for flexibility, maintaining professional boundaries while living on-site, and sometimes handling a broader range of responsibilities beyond academics. However, it also offers unique rewards such as building strong rapport with students, seeing firsthand the impact of your guidance, and often benefiting from a supportive living environment. This position is ideal for educators who value close mentorship and are comfortable integrating into family life.

The main difference between a Live In Tutor and a Private Tutor lies in the work environment and living arrangements. A Live In Tutor resides with the student, providing continuous, personalized support, while a Private Tutor usually works at separate locations, offering flexible, scheduled lessons. Both roles often require similar credentials, but the living arrangement distinguishes the two.
